Spider control services involve professional treatments aimed at reducing or eliminating spider populations around residential and commercial properties. These services typically include inspection to identify spider activity and entry points, followed by targeted application of insecticides or other pest management solutions. The goal is to create a barrier that prevents spiders from entering indoor spaces and to reduce the likelihood of their presence on the property. Many service providers also offer advice on sealing cracks and crevices to minimize future spider access.
The primary problems addressed by spider control services include the nuisance of spiders and the potential health concerns associated with their bites, especially for individuals with allergies or sensitivities. While most spiders are harmless, their presence can cause discomfort or fear for many property occupants. Additionally, some species, such as the black widow or brown recluse, pose more serious health risks, prompting property owners to seek professional assistance to manage and reduce these risks effectively.

The overview below groups typical Spider Control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Franklin, WI.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Initial Inspection and Treatment - Cost for an initial spider inspection and treatment typically ranges from $100 to $300, depending on property size and infestation level. This fee usually covers identifying problem areas and applying targeted solutions.
Recurring Service Plans - Regular spider control services often cost between $50 and $150 per visit, with many providers recommending quarterly treatments. Prices vary based on property size and the frequency of visits.
One-Time Treatments - A single spider control treatment can range from $75 to $250, suitable for immediate infestation concerns or one-time preventative measures. The overall cost depends on the extent of the spider problem.
Additional Services and Treatments - Extra services like outdoor barrier treatments or attic treatments typically add $50 to $200 to the overall cost. These options can help address specific spider issues or prevent future infestations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of spider infestations? Signs include visible webs in corners, sightings of spiders indoors, and shed exoskeletons around entry points or cluttered areas.
How do professional spider control services work? Local service providers typically inspect the property, identify spider hiding spots, and apply targeted treatments to reduce spider populations.
Are spider control treatments safe for pets and children? Many providers use treatments designed to be safe for households, but it's recommended to discuss specific concerns with the local pros during contact.
How often should spider control services be scheduled? The frequency depends on the severity of the infestation and property conditions; local experts can advise on suitable treatment intervals.
Can I prevent future spider problems? Yes, local service providers can offer advice on reducing entry points, removing clutter, and maintaining surroundings to help prevent future issues.
